About
Marliese Thomas is currently the Fine Arts Librarian and reference liaison for Art & Art History, Foreign Languages & Literature, Music, Philosophy, and Theatre for UAB Libraries in Birmingham, Alabama, following two years as the liaison to the School of Optometry and assessment coordinator. A librarian with nearly 14 years’ experience focused on academic libraries, she has a Bachelor’s degree in Communications from Loyola University New Orleans and a Masters of Library and Information Studies from the University of Alabama. Her previous work includes positions at Auburn University, Samford University, and Ex Libris Group, and her research background includes crowd-generated folksonomies, FMLA issues in faculty, and an evaluation of material culture studies methodology for public archives. She is particularly interested in non-traditional methods of academic inquiry and ways to prevent gatekeeping among the scholarly community. Marliese loves watching superhero movies with her cats and is very active in the Birmingham Area animal rescue community. She also spends time sewing, singing, and is a certified yoga instructor.
